Distance between Baltimore-Washington International (BWI) and Pittsburgh, PA
The distance between Baltimore-Washington International (BWI) and Pittsburgh, PA is approximately 250 miles (402 kilometers). Notable landmarks along the route include the historic town of Gettysburg and the scenic Appalachian Mountains.
